"Tunayo Safari" (translated as "We Have a Journey") is a well-known Swahili gospel song, primarily associated with the Kwaya Ya Uinjilisti Ya Vijana Arusha Mjini (the Youth Evangelism Choir of Arusha Town). The song is a staple in East African gospel music, particularly within the Lutheran and Anglican choral traditions in Tanzania.
